TL;DR Summary

Three companies—D-Orbit USA, Firefly Aerospace, and Katalyst Space Technologies—have been selected by the Defense Innovation Unit and the Space Development Agency to study commercial satellite disposal options under a ‘deorbit-as-a-service’ concept. The awards, with undisclosed value, fund preliminary design and risk reduction to evaluate approaches for rendezvous, capture and deorbit of aging or non-cooperative satellites in low-Earth orbit, with SDA/DIU assessing technical maturity, schedule and affordability before any full on-orbit demonstration. This continues SDA’s push to offer commercial disposal solutions and builds on earlier feasibility studies from 2024, including Starfish Space.
